The invention discloses a vehicle high beam and low beam switching control method and device, terminal equipment and a storage medium. The method comprises the steps that the current vehicle lamp state of a vehicle and a voting queue of high beams and low beams are obtained; wherein the vehicle lamp state comprises a high beam and a low beam; the voting queue comprises the voting number of the high beam and the voting number of the low beam; judging the total vote number of the voting queue; if the total vote number of the vote queue is smaller than a preset vote number total threshold value, the vehicle lamp state with the maximum current vote number serves as a target vehicle lamp state, and the current vehicle lamp state of the vehicle is directly switched into the target vehicle lamp state; and if the total vote number of the voting queue is equal to a preset vote number total threshold value, executing a light switching decision operation based on the current vehicle lamp state. Based on the voting queues, the problem of wrong switching of the vehicle lamp caused by sudden change of the external environment can be avoided, and then the switching accuracy of the vehicle lamp is improved.
